From 5c842de1627c8739dc24ce59cfb59ed40ac52e91 Mon Sep 17 00:00:00 2001 From: Loic Nageleisen Date: Thu, 20 Feb 2014 14:37:46 +0100 Subject: [PATCH] rudimentary command line generator tool --- bin/rpdf | 12 ++++++++++++ 1 file changed, 12 insertions(+) create mode 100755 bin/rpdf diff --git a/bin/rpdf b/bin/rpdf new file mode 100755 index 0000000..c598a9e --- /dev/null +++ b/bin/rpdf @@ -0,0 +1,12 @@ +#!/usr/bin/env ruby + +$LOAD_PATH.push File.expand_path(File.join(__FILE__, '../..')) + +require 'tilt-pdf' +require 'slim' + +rpdf = ARGV.shift or fail('usage: rpdf filename') +pdf = Tilt.new(rpdf).render +File.open(File.basename(rpdf, '.rpdf') + '.pdf', 'wb') do |f| + f.write(pdf) +end